Job Description

New England Jewish Academy in West Hartford is seeking a full-time Elementary School Judaic Studies teacher. Ideal candidates will have a degree in a related field and at least one year of teaching experience. The candidate will possess clear communication skills, verbally and in written form, and have a basic proficiency with computers. A willingness to learn more is required. In addition, the ideal candidate will:

  • Demonstrate an understanding of the developmental stages and needs of young children and support them in a gentle and nurturing manner;

  • Plan, supervise, and implement child-directed classroom programs that are emergent and inquiry-based as well as in accordance with the policies of the school and the requirements of licensing agencies.

  • Promote a love for Torah and Israel and supervise age-appropriate tefillah.

  • Engage in ongoing evaluation and assessment procedures needed to assess children’s developmental levels and support curriculum planning.

  • Maintain ordered arrangement, appearance, decor, and learning environment of the classroom, with a clear focus on documentation of the children’s work.

  • Value parents as important partners in the work of the school by maintaining frequent contact and have the ability to work with parents in the classroom;

  • Participate in recommended training programs, conferences, courses, and other aspects of professional growth.

  • Work in full collaboration with the Kindergarten lead teacher and participate in all team meetings

  • Support the mission and values of NEJA.


Competitive salary plus benefits, commensurate with experience.


New England Jewish Academy is a caring, nurturing, and forward-thinking school. The work environment is collaborative, with teacher input playing a significant role in all aspects of the school.
